Full-Time • Kansas City, MO


The American Hereford Association (AHA) is seeking a full-time Print & Digital Media Coordinator to join its team in Kansas City, Mo. This position plays a key role in coordinating marketing and publication projects from concept to completion across both print and digital platforms. The role reports to the Production Manager.


General Responsibilities:


Project Management

  • Communicate with clients, artist and printer in order to complete projects

  • Gather, organize and prepare animal and sale data for projects

  • Oversee quality control of projects, including proof-reading and accuracy checks

  • Manage project timelines for client and print deadlines are met

  • Complete billing documentation for projects


Digital Content Management

  • Promote Herefords on Demand (HOD) to breeders and develop user-friendly tutorials

  • Maintain HOD online catalog platform, including inputting catalog data and photos

  • Coordinate with HPI office staff to create an active online presence for the HPI Facebook page

  • Manage online breeder ads from start to finish, including reporting analytics


Administrative Tasks

  • Communicate the flow of projects with the field staff for breeders

  • Assist with subscription requests by answering phone calls

  • Coordinate with the Production Manager to maintain weekly project tracking and workflow documentation


Skills Advancement

  • The employee will be expected to constantly improve skills to strengthen the team. This includes high level of organization, ability to multi-task and meet deadlines, perform under pressure, strong communication skills including phone and email, and strong attention to detail and work ethic.

  • Proficient in Adobe Creative Cloud, with a focus or knowledge on InDesign. Working knowledge of Macintosh computers, Microsoft Office (particularly Outlook, MS Word and MS Excel), and Chrome.


Education Qualifications:

  • College degree in agricultural journalism, agricultural communications, technical writing or closely related field

  • Agricultural background, preferably in the beef industry. Seedstock experience would be a benefit.

  • Understanding of social media strategy and analytics

  • Two-years customer service experience preferred but not required.


Benefits

Employees of the AHA enjoy a competitive benefits package including medical insurance, dental insurance, vision coverage, life and disability insurance along with a 401(k). Personal time off (PTO) and vacation are also included.
